By default you cannot change the theme for Windows Sidebar in Vista. However, with the free 3rd party Windows Sidebar Styler program you can.
STEP ONE:How to Get Windows Sidebar Styler
1. Go to the Windows Sidebar Styler website by Stanimir Stoyanov.STEP TWO:How to Use Windows Sidebar Styler
NOTE: Located here: http://www.stoyanoff.info/blog/code/styler/
2. Download the 32-bit or 64-bit version for your version of Vista.
NOTE: To see what bit version you have of Vista, open Control Panel (Classic View) and click the System icon. You will see the version under System type:.
3. Turn off Windows Sidebar temporarily and install the downloaded program.
NOTE: This will add a Stanimir Stoyanov folder in the Start menu in All Progams. The Windows Sidebar Styler shortcut is located here.

2. Open Windows Sidebar Styler.
3. This screen will let you see all the individual items in the loaded theme. (See the left screenshot below)
NOTE: See step 7 for how to load a theme.
4. Click on the Toggle View button to see what the Sidebar will look like with the loaded theme. (See the right screenshot below)
5. To Change the Windows Sidebar Theme -A) Click the Apply Style button. (See the screenshots above)6. For Additional Options -
NOTE: If Windows Sidebar Styler did not automatically load Windows Sidebar, then turn it on to see the new theme.
A) Click the More button. (See the left screenshot above)
B) Select the options you want and click OK. (See screenshot below)
C) To Unlock and Lock the Sidebar - Right click on the Sidebar, when turned on later, and click Lock or Unlock. (See screenshot below)
NOTE: This acts like the Taskbar and allows you to drag the Sidebar wider or thinner when unlocked.
7. To Load a Theme -A) Click the Load a Windows Sidebar Style button. (See screenshot below)
B) Navigate to where you saved the downloaded theme and select it and click Open.
NOTE: You can download a theme from: WinCustomize: Sidebar Styler Gallery
8. To Save a Theme -A) Click the Save Windows Sidebar Style button. (See screenshot below)
9. To Go Back to the Default Windows Sidebar Theme -A) Click the Revert Images to Default button. (See screenshot below)
NOTE: This only loads the default Windows Sidebar theme into Windows Sidebar Styler. You can then Apply it to the sidebar.
10. To Uninstall a Theme -A) Click the Uninstall Styles and Extensions button. (See screenshot below)
B) Confirm the action.
11. Turn Windows Sidebar back on.
